Professional-grade analysis for portfolio optimization. GXO Logistics Inc. (GXO) reported first-quarter 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.50, significantly surpassing the consensus estimate of $0.3724 by a 34.3% surprise. Revenue details were not disclosed in the release. Despite the robust earnings beat, the stock fell 1.77% in after-hours trading, suggesting investor caution regarding underlying business conditions or forward guidance.

Management highlighted that the Q1 earnings outperformance was driven by disciplined cost controls and improved operational efficiency across its contract logistics network. The company reported solid demand from e‑commerce and omnichannel retail clients, which helped offset softer volumes in certain industrial verticals. Segment performance remained mixed, with North America showing stronger margin expansion compared to Europe, where macroeconomic headwinds persist. Gross margin trends improved modestly due to better labor productivity and technology investments, though inflationary pressures on wages and transportation costs continued to weigh. Operating cash flow generation was in line with internal expectations, supporting the company’s ongoing investments in automation and warehouse management systems. Management emphasized that the earnings beat reflects the benefit of its flexible cost structure and disciplined pricing strategies, but acknowledged that revenue growth in the quarter was constrained as clients remained cautious about inventory restocking. Looking ahead, GXO expects sequential improvement in revenue as peak season activity ramps later in the year, though the pace of recovery may be uneven across geographies. The company anticipates continued margin gains from cost-reduction initiatives and further automation deployments. Management’s full‑year 2026 guidance remains unchanged, projecting adjusted EPS in line with long‑term targets, supported by new business wins in pharmaceuticals and consumer goods. However, risks remain: persistent labor market tightness could drive wage inflation above forecast, and elevated interest rates may dampen client investment cycles. The company also flagged potential disruption from ongoing geopolitical tensions and supply chain rebalancing. Strategic priorities include expanding high‑margin technology solutions and accretive tuck‑in acquisitions. While the strong Q1 EPS beat provides a cushion, management cautioned that quarterly performance may vary and that the macro outlook requires continued vigilance. GXO shares declined 1.77% following the earnings release, reflecting a market view that the earnings beat may have been largely anticipated and that the lack of revenue disclosure tempered enthusiasm. Analysts noted that the solid EPS surprise could support the stock in the near term, but expressed concerns over the absence of top‑line figures, which may indicate weaker‑than‑expected revenue. Some sell‑side analysts raised their estimates modestly, citing cost management, while others maintained a cautious stance due to uneven demand signals. Key items to watch include upcoming capacity utilization data, client order patterns, and any incremental guidance on revenue or organic growth.
